Big changes are taking place at the Prairie Summit YMCA project — though not all of them are visible from the road these days. The most notable exterior progress includes the asphalt parking lot and road extensions, which are nearing completion along with the installation of parking lot light poles.

Inside, the Myrtha recreation pool structure is nearly complete, and the final concrete slabs have been poured to allow Myrtha crews to begin assembling the competition pool next week.

Throughout the rest of the building, crews are busy installing overhead mechanical, electrical, plumbing, and fire suppression systems. Curtain wall framing is also being set around the exterior, helping to close in the building before winter weather arrives.
